About Mulberry Court

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

Mulberry Court is an end-of-terrace house in London (N5 1BA). It has a recorded floor area of 58 m² (around 624 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1900-1929 and council tax band E. The latest certificate (January 2019) shows a D (score 68),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. When first surveyed in May 2010 the rating was F, the property has climbed 2 bands since. Between certificates, hot-water efficiency went from Average to Good, lighting went from Very Poor to Very Good and main heating went from Average to Good.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 80). At 58 m² this is the 5th smallest of 13 units on EPC record in Mulberry Court, where floor areas span 43–115 m². The building's EPC ratings span D to C, with this unit at the bottom.

Untraded for 17 years, with the last transfer in November 2009. That sale fell during the post-crash dip, which often skews comparisons against later neighbouring sales. At 58 m² it sits well below the postcode median (87 m² across 12 EPCs), making it one of the more compact homes locally. Across 2003–2009, sale prices on this property compounded at 5.7% per year. Today's modelled estimate of £613,000 is 44.2% above the 2009 sale price.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£681/sq ft) was about 51.9% above the typical sold price in the postcode.
